Don Overcash announces his candidacy for mayor of Loveland

Don Overcash, a two-term Loveland City Councilor, has announced his candidacy for the position of Loveland mayor. Overcash, a pharmacist and business consultant, believes it is time for a productive change in the center chair and aims to restore trust within the community.

Overcash has been serving as the Ward 4 representative since 2015 and was reelected in 2019. His experience includes chairing the Northern Colorado Regional Airport board, serving as a member of the Larimer County Solid Waste Policy council, and acting as a liaison to various advisory boards within the city. He has also held the position of mayor pro tem since 2019.

While Overcash attempted to unseat Mayor Jacki Marsh in 2021, he lost by a narrow margin. Despite facing two recall petitions since then, Overcash has decided to run for mayor once again. His decision was delayed to prioritize important council votes on the Centerra South urban renewal plan and the new terminal at the Northern Colorado Regional Airport.

Throughout his time on the council, Overcash has been a strong advocate for economic development in Loveland. He has actively participated in downtown revitalization efforts and supported projects such as Centerra South and In-N-Out Burger. Overcash has also been a proponent of Pulse, Loveland’s municipal broadband service, and has taken the lead on citywide initiatives regarding traffic and public safety.

One of Overcash’s proudest achievements is his ability to bring together his colleagues, who often have differing opinions, to create workable solutions for the benefit of Loveland. He acknowledges the importance of building a strong and cohesive team and working closely with city staff.

While Overcash has championed economic development, his relationship with Mayor Marsh has been fraught with discord. They have clashed on multiple issues, including the Centerra South urban renewal plan. Their disputes even reached court when the mayor requested access to Overcash’s text messages as part of a public records request.

Overcash has been a driving force in trying to restore trust between Loveland residents and the local government. He was involved in the formation of the city’s Community Trust Commission, which aimed to repair relations but disbanded due to resistance from the council.

If elected mayor, Overcash plans to focus on improving communication between the city and its residents. He also aims to address traffic control, public safety, affordable housing, and homelessness. Overcash understands the complexities of these issues and acknowledges the need to balance the concerns of residents while respecting the rights and stories of individuals experiencing homelessness.

Overall, Overcash’s goal is to lead City Council in creating the best possible solutions for all Loveland citizens. He wants to set the city on a path to prosperity and safety while prioritizing the well-being and satisfaction of the community.
